Overview

An action, adventure, indie game by Iron Gate AB, published by Coffee Stain Publishing — single-player, multi-player, co-op, online co-op. It is in Early Access.

Steam’s own one-line description: “A brutal exploration and survival game for 1-10 players, set in a procedurally-generated purgatory inspired by viking culture. Battle, build, and conquer your way to a saga worthy of Odin’s patronage!” — developer/publisher text via the Steam store page.

System requirements (PC)

As published on the Steam store page. Requirements can change between updates.

Minimum

  • Requires a 64-bit processor and operating system
  • OS: Windows 10 or later
  • Processor: 2.6 GHz Quad Core or similar
  • Memory: 8 GB RAM
  • Graphics: GeForce GTX 950 or Radeon HD 7970
  • DirectX: Version 11
  • Storage: 1 GB available space
  • Additional Notes: The following languages have been partially translated by the community: Svenska, Italiano, Romanian, български, македонски, Suomi, Dansk, íslenska, Lietuvių kalba, čeština, Magyar nyelv, Português europeu, 한국어 (불완전한), Norsk, ภาษาไทย, ქართული ენა, Abenaki, Slovenčina

Recommended

  • Requires a 64-bit processor and operating system
  • OS: Windows 10 or later
  • Processor: i5 3GHz or Ryzen 5 3GHz
  • Memory: 16 GB RAM
  • Graphics: GeForce GTX 1060 or Radeon RX 580
  • DirectX: Version 11
  • Network: Broadband Internet connection
  • Storage: 1 GB available space
